Q: Is 8,020,650 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 8,020,650 is a composite number.

Why is 8,020,650 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 8,020,650 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 5 6 10 11 15 22 25 30 33 50 55 66 75 110 150 165 275 330 550 825 1,650 4,861 9,722 14,583 24,305 29,166 48,610 53,471 72,915 106,942 121,525 145,830 160,413 243,050 267,355 320,826 364,575 534,710 729,150 802,065 1,336,775 1,604,130 2,673,550 4,010,325 and 8,020,650, with no remainder.

Since 8,020,650 cannot be divided by just 1 and 8,020,650, it is a composite number.
